How Does the Tempus Data Scientist Interview Process Typically Unfold?
Answer in Brief: 5 Rounds over 21 days:
- Screening Call (30 mins, intro and one technical question)
- Technical Interview (1 hr, deep dive into CV and project)
- 3-Day Project (real Tempus data challenge)
- Project Presentation & Defense (2 hrs)
- Panel Interview (1.5 hrs, strategic and cultural fit)
Judgment: The 3-day project is not just about completing the task, but demonstrating how you would iterate with stakeholders. Not X (Completion), but Y (Process Transparency).

How to Prepare for the 3-Day Project Component?
Answer in Brief: Focus on replicable workflows, clear documentation, and a thoughtful, not necessarily complete, solution. Framework Suggestion: Divide your time into Understanding (6hrs), Exploratory Analysis (12hrs), Modeling/Insights (12hrs), and Reporting (6hrs).
Judgment: Over-engineering is common; prioritize insights over perfection. Not X (Complex Models), but Y (Actionable Insights).
